Tool hire company halves fleet risk with Lytx telematics28 January 2020

Tool and plant hire business Brandon Hire Station is reporting significant fleet safety improvements in its first year of using video telematics and analytics solutions from Lytx, with overall risk more than halved.

Other improvements noted by the DriveCam event recorder include: a reduction of almost 75% in following-distance events and a 46% drop in collisions.

As well as implementing its video and analytic capabilities, the Lytx Driver Safety Programme has provided the operator’s fleet managers with bespoke coaching information. The system uses video, motion and engine control module (ECM) sensors to present a view of risk, with greater than 95% accuracy across more than 60 risky driving behaviours, according to Lytx.

“One major factor in our decision was that Lytx reviews the 12-second clips captured and uploaded by the cameras, and only sends us what we need to see,” says Stuart Conway, fleet manager.

“Some of the other systems send you 15 hours of footage a day and we simply don’t have the capacity to go through all of that.”

Drivers have responded “brilliantly” to the introduction of Lytx, says Conway, adding: “I’d like to think the very strong results we’ve already achieved are only the beginning.”
